Our Carbon Metallic® pads are our most popular brake pads. With NO CLAY fillers, they’ll outlast the competition 2 to 3 times, and will be the pad best suited for most people’s daily driving needs. Carbon Metallic® offer superior braking, pedal feel and longer life without fade at high temperatures.  They are denoted by a WWWW pad shape and an ending XX compound number of .20, for example: 0786.20
 


10
Our Z-Rated® pads are an extension of the Carbon Metallic® brand, specifically engineered for high performance and/or severe duty usage. Whether you drive a BMW, Corvette, Honda, Porsche or Mustang, or you tow tons of weight with an F350, Z-Rated® is engineered to deliver safety and performance under even the most severe conditions.  They are denoted by a WWWW pad shape and an ending XX compound number of .10, for example: 0345.10
 


  Our Off-Highway range of Carbon Metallic pads are available in compound 18 or 46.  They are denoted by a WWWW pad shape and an ending XX compound number of .18, for example: 8440.18
   
 


 

Our Motorsport and Powersport range of brake pads are available in a number of compounds, depending on the application.  Some of our other top selling compounds are listed below.  Click on the link for a more detailed listing.  They are denoted by a part number that contains the WWWW pad shape, XX compound, YY overall thickness and ZZ finish  (see part numbering diagram)

   
07
MOTORSPORT/POWERSPORT - LATEST RELEASE
07 has increased initial bite over 05 compound and a progressive torque rise with temperature.  07 hails as the leader of maximum pad braking performance.  NOTE:  All 05 compound pad shapes will supercede to 07 as stocks are depleted.
 


01
MOTORSPORT - Wide Variety of Applications
01 has high initial bite and torque, with very little torque rise with temperature.  At the end of the stop, 01 compound has less torque scatter for improved modulation with excellent release.
 


95
POWERSPORT - Progressive Feel
Champions such as Troy Bayliss, Steve Hislop, Shane Byrne and John Reynolds choose 95 compound for its excellent release and moderate initial bite, which yields a more progressive feel.  Excellent controllability with a slight torque rise for a more balanced suspension at high corner entry speeds.  Virtually fade free with excellent wear rate.
 


Finish Performance Friction recommends our 44 - RaceReady™ pad finish.  The pads undergo a patented factory process to eliminate green fade.  We also offer a 34 - Dyno Burnished finish where pads are bedded against Performance Friction disc under computer controlled conditions.  Read more ...
